Subject: EXIF scrubbing cut-over complete

Welcome aboard. As of last night, all uploads to the Pictorium gallery run through the new Scrubbin service before hitting storage. The old inline stripper in the upload handler is disabled but not yet removed; leave it until the end of the month. Metadata removal now covers GPS, serial numbers, and maker notes. If you need to reproduce the production behavior locally, use the exact settings the service is deployed with, listed below.

config for tagaf-bawif:
[norok]
host = norok.ordinworks.local
user = norok_svc
database = norok_prod

Ticket: Config drift on partner SFTP drop (Brindlehawk feed)

The SFTP drop that receives nightly files from our partner Brindlehawk has drifted from the documented baseline. Someone manually changed the chroot path and retention window on the prod host in March, and those changes never made it back into the config repo. Files still land correctly, but the cleanup job now deletes earlier than the contract allows. Please reconcile the live host against the repo and redeploy. The current live configuration values are as follows.

service settings:
ralael:
  pin: 7453
  tenant: zorath
  seal: seal_087806e4
  metrics_host: metrics.ralael.paliqworks.example
  standby_team: fraath
  escalation: praok-istiel
  nonce: 10e083

Re: vendoring the Glyphhaven font set — agreed we should stop pulling these at build time from the mirror; vendored copies with checksums are easier to audit. I've pinned each family to a specific release and the verify step fails closed if a hash mismatches. Note the loader still enforces a size ceiling and a parse timeout before any font is handed to the renderer, so a corrupted vendored file can't wedge startup. The enforcement limits are defined by these constants.

tuning table, kawep-tawif:
CAPS = {
    "olidor": 80,
    "belion": 7,
    "quenys": 225,
    "druox": 839,
    "fraath": 482,
}